分类:DevOps

6 篇文章

【DevOps】Jenkins基于Kubernetes创建静态构建池

制作镜像 FROM harbor.basepoint.net/library/rockylinux:9.3 COPY ca.crt /etc/pki/ca-trust/source/anchors/ COPY kubectl /usr/local/bin COPY helm /usr/local...

【DevOps】Jenkins基于Kubernetes创建动态构建池

安装插件 Kubernetes GitLab 添加GitLab密钥 1. GitLab ==> 创建jenkins用户 2. 进入jenkins个人中心 ==> 创建token 3. jenkins ==> 凭证管理 ==> 系统 ==> 全局凭证 ==> 添加凭证 ==> 类型(GitLab A...

【DevOps】Kubernetes部署Jenkins持续集成(Helm方式)

导入Helm源 helm repo add jenkins https://charts.jenkins.io helm pull jenkins/jenkins --untar 修改values.yaml controller: # -- Used for label app.kubernet...

【DevOps】Kubernetes部署Jenkins持续集成v2.452.3-lts-jdk21(manifest方式)

RBAC --- apiVersion: v1 kind: ServiceAccount metadata: name: jenkins namespace: devops --- apiVersion: rbac.authorization.k8s.io/v1 kind: ClusterR...

【DevOps】Kubernetes部署私有代码仓库GitLab v17.2.0(Helm方式安装)

官方文档:Deploy the GitLab Helm chart | GitLab 官方文档(推荐,国内镜像):部署极狐GitLab Helm chart | 极狐GitLab 前提条件 cert-manager nginx-ingress 添加代码仓库 <...

【DevOps】Harbor私有镜像仓库并利用cert-manager自签名证书开启HTTPS(helm方式安装)

前提条件 cert-manager ingress-nginx Helm 2.8.0+ Kubernetes cluster 1.10+ # 命名空间 kubectl create ns devops 自签名证书 apiVersion: cert-manager.io/v1 kind: Cluste...